Tips for Buying Recreation Businesses In Maryland
Understand Local Demand and Trends
Before investing in a recreation business in Maryland, it's essential to thoroughly research local demand and industry trends. The state's diverse population—ranging from urban hubs like Baltimore to tourist-friendly regions such as the Chesapeake Bay and the Eastern Shore—means recreational preferences can vary widely. Analyze community interests, competition levels, and seasonality factors to choose a business that fits market demand. Pay close attention to trends such as eco-tourism, outdoor adventure, and family-centered activities, as these segments have shown significant growth in the region.
Assess Regulatory Compliance and Licensing
Recreation businesses in Maryland are often regulated by both state and local agencies, particularly when it comes to safety, health, and environmental standards. Whether you’re considering a water sports rental company, an amusement facility, or an indoor play center, confirm all required permits and licenses are in place and up-to-date. Review environmental restrictions and zoning laws that could affect your operations. Any existing legal or compliance violations could result in costly penalties or disrupt your new business, so thorough due diligence is critical.
Evaluate Existing Operations and Revenue Streams
Carefully review the current operations and financial statements of your target business. Investigate how seasonality affects revenues and whether the business relies on recurring memberships, special events, or single-ticket sales. Examine customer retention rates, employee expertise, and the state of physical assets (like boats, equipment, or play structures). Look for opportunities to introduce new services or expand into related markets—such as offering lessons or hosting events—that could diversify revenue and boost profitability in Maryland’s competitive recreation sector.
